Finance Review Summary — Q3, Pellwick Instruments

Quick headline for the team: we're leaning way too hard on Dunmore Rail. They're now 46% of receivables and 39% of revenue, and their payment terms keep stretching. Everything else looks fine — margins steady, opex under plan — but one cancelled Dunmore order would blow a hole in the forecast. We've stress-tested three scenarios and none are pretty. Before we walk the board through options, read the confidential note below.

management briefing: Silmirek Group is in early talks to buy Oliysix Group for about $124.4 million. The Briath launch date is December 14, and nothing goes to the press before then. Legal wants the Sildorax Logistics term sheet withdrawn before May 4.

// Constant: max sampled allocations per GPU profiling window.
// Used by the Kestrelgraph memory profiler agent on the Varn cluster.
// Raising this inflates the ring buffer and can itself OOM the device;
// 4096 is the tested ceiling on 24GB cards. If on-call sees profiler-induced
// OOMs, halve this, restart the agent, confirm the heatmap export resumes.
// Do not change without rerunning the soak suite — last safe soak took
// eleven hours. The profiler build that validated this value is recorded below.

build token for kahop-yafof: htk21_5a995f047b538db58c4a4

Heads up: if the Lintrock baseline file in the Quarrow repo drifts from main, CI fails with a "stale baseline" error even when the code is fine. Quick fix is to regenerate the baseline on a clean checkout and re-push. If a customer build is blocked, confirm the failing run matches the token below before escalating.

build token for yadug-yagag: htk21_c863c33eb8b82c0c9c152